Manufacturer of power equipment such as hedge trimmers, string trimmers, chainsaws, and blowers. 50:1, meaning Homelite weed eaters with a 2-cycle engine require a mixture of 2.6 ounces of 2-cycle engine oil for every 1 gallon of gasoline. The mixture will stay fresh for up to 30 days, but should not be used beyond that period.Unleaded gasoline with an octane rating of 87 or higher and no more than 10% ethanol is recommended for use in Homelite string trimmers. Before pouring the gas into the fuel port, mix with a 2-cycle premium oil. Do not use any gasoline with an ethanol level more than 10%, such as E15, E30, or E85.

Also, every Homelite product comes with a parts repair sheet. Locate yours with the original documentation that came ... Solution. Two-cycle engines run on a mixture of gasoline and oil. Each engine type is designed to run on a specific gas-to-oil mix ratio. To confirm the correct ratio for your equipment, check your Operator's Manual. IMPORTANT: Use only oil that is labeled for use in “Two-cycle” or “Two-stroke” engines.
